> It is also useful to do a overall diffstat in the 0/N message, so at
> a glance I can see if the series is straying outside of where it
> should touch within the kernel source tree.
> 
> This looks better, but there was a comment on patch 19/78, with
> no response. Is the entire driver directory something we can
> drop in favour of the already in-tree variant ?
> 
> Without the .scc/.cfg files I can't do my own builds, so I'll have
> to take your word that it isn't broken :)
> 
> That being said, this looks pretty good for an initial merge, and
> then we need to work on updating this to newer kernels, and eventually

I've got a 3.10 branch ready, but have been holding it back to get
your review on 3.4. I wanted to get all the scrubbing done first
since it is all the same patches moved over.

-paul

> a plan to get some parts into mainline. I just need an answer to the
> driver question and I'll proceed with some test merges.
